Diversification
The decision to go in for the project is one of the attempts being made by Air India to diversify its activities and emerge as a $7-billion turnover company in the next few years.
The SATS group is the provider of integrated ground handling and airline catering services at Singapore Changi Airport.
SATS provides a host of services including airfreight handling, airline catering, passenger services, baggage handling, ramp handling, aviation security, airline linen laundry and processed food manufacturing.
AI-SATS has already appointed AT3, a Singapore based firm, to develop and conceptualise the entire project.
